Site work for a water / sewer project in Shandaken, New York. Completed plans call for site work for a water / sewer project.

All questions and requests for clarification must be received in writing via email to fmastroluca@slrconsulting.com by 3:00pm on April 30, 2021 The contract consists of the stabilization of two bank failures along Warner Creek (WC) adjacent to Silver Hollow Road at two adjacent sites referred to as WC-01 and WC-02. It will involve approximately 300 linear feet of channel reconstruction at WC-01 and 400 linear feet of channel reconstruction at WC-02, including the creation of a bankfull shelf and floodplain bench, vegetated stream bank stabilization, riparian buffer and willow plantings, and channel bed restoration . A combination of hardening approaches with softer bioengineering and natural vegetative restoration measures will be used. Proposed bank and floodplain stabilization techniques include live-staked boulder revetment, rootwad and woody debris placement, willow brush layering, brush mattress, and willow fascine installation, riprap lined drainage swale with buried wood reinforcement, and full landscaping and site restoration with topsoil, seed, trees, and shrubs. In-stream structures associated with the channel reconstruction will include installation of boulder riffle structures, random boulder clusters, random channel roughness and timber-reinforced boulder deflector vanes. Bids received from contractors other than those on the official plan holder list will not be accepted. A certified check or bank draft, payable to the order of Ulster County Soil & Water Conservation District, negotiable United States Government Bonds (at par value), or a satisfactory Bid Bond executed by the Bidder and an acceptable surety, in an amount equal to at least ten (10%) percent of the Base Bid shall be submitted with each Bid. UCSWCD is exempt from paying sales and compensating use taxes of the State of New York and of cities and counties on all materials to be incorporated into the work Bid selection will be made to the lowest, qualified, responsible bidder. UCSWCD reserves the right to reject any or all bids, to waive any informalities therein, and to select the Bid, the acceptance of which, in its judgment, will best assure the efficient performance of work. Bids may be held by UCSWCD for a period not to exceed sixty (60) days from the date of the opening of bids, for the purpose of reviewing the bids and investigating the qualifications of Bidders prior to awarding the Contract. All inquiries in reference to technical issues shall be directed to Adam Doan at the Ulster County Soil and Water Conservation District, at (845) 833-7162 Ext. 3. Prospective bidders should be aware of the time of year restriction preventing any in stream work between October 1 and April 30. .
